The Professional Certificate in Art Therapy for Young Children is a growing field with various opportunities in the UK. This 3D pie chart illustrates the job market trends, providing a comprehensive understanding of the industry's demands. This certificate programme equips professionals with the skills to address children's emotional and psychological needs through artistic expression. Graduates can work in preschools, private practices, hospitals, special education needs centres, and non-profit organizations. The 3D pie chart represents the percentage of job opportunities available in each sector. The largest segment of the chart, Art Therapy for Preschools, represents 40% of the job market. As preschools recognize the importance of mental health, art therapists are increasingly in demand to support young children's emotional well-being. Private Practice for Young Children accounts for 30% of the job market. Running a private practice offers flexibility, allowing professionals to specialize in art therapy for young children and build a dedicated client base. Hospitals, particularly paediatric departments, employ 15% of art therapists. Collaborating with medical professionals, art therapists help children cope with illnesses, treatments, and related emotional challenges. Special Education Needs Centres employ 10% of art therapists to assist children with learning disabilities, behavioural issues, and developmental delays. Art therapy can improve communication, self-esteem, and social skills in these settings. Non-profit organizations, such as charities and community groups, account for the remaining 5% of job opportunities. These organizations deliver valuable services to underprivileged children and families, making art therapy accessible to those who might not otherwise receive it. By pursuing a Professional Certificate in Art Therapy for Young Children, candidates can tap into these diverse job opportunities, making a positive impact on young children's lives in the UK.
